Output 81cf56b1037bfacdd5222a2865817af866e00afed700329a8f9d69536a166e19:10

value
339115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 209316e4cabf8b69876680bc51cf564fcd5e32c7 OP_EQUAL
address
34fFkdnNVASetYtUQdQA1oENUzZyBrerVd
transaction
81cf56b1037bfacdd5222a2865817af866e00afed700329a8f9d69536a166e19
spent
true